In Lettsworth, LA and beyond, research facilities primarily dissect drug metabolites through advanced techniques such as chromatography and mass spectrometry. These dual methods enable both the separation and detailed analysis of compounds. The initial step typically involves gas chromatography-mass spectrometry (GC-MS) or liquid chromatography-mass spectrometry (LC-MS) to segment metabolite mixtures. This is followed by mass spectrometry that measures ions' mass-to-charge ratios, confirming each metabolite's identity and quantity. Additional methodologies like radioactive labeling and nuclear magnetic resonance (NMR) spectroscopy are also employed.
Step-by-step analysis
Sample Preparation: A biological specimen urine or blood, for instance is gathered and might undergo preliminary treatment. Determining urine creatinine levels in Lettsworth, LA, for instance, can normalize metabolite concentrations.
Chromatographic Separation: The sample is infused into a chromatographic mechanism, ensuring compound segregation based on chemical attributes.
Mass Spectrometry (MS): Segregated compounds advance to a mass spectrometry phase.
Identification and Quantification: Analysts interpret mass spectrometer outcomes for metabolite recognition and measurement, correlating signal strength to metabolite concentration.
Confirmation: Utilizing precise techniques like LC-MS/MS and GC-MS, confirmatory tests eradicate initial screening false positives.

Hair Analysis in Lettsworth, LA: In Lettsworth, LA, hair testing offers an extensive timeline to identify drug use.
Detection Window: Spanning up to 90 days for most substances, with the potential for an even longer window when body hair is utilized due to its slower growth.
Optimal Use: This test is particularly beneficial for uncovering drug use patterns across history and plays a critical role in pre-employment examinations within safety-centric fields.
Drawbacks: Although extensive and insightful, hair tests are more costly and undergoing takes more time. Additionally, they are unable to detect very recent drug consumption, as it takes roughly a week for drug-storing hair to appear from the scalp.
In Lettsworth, LA, oral fluid testing involves collecting a saliva sample using a swab from the mouth.
Detection Window: The duration is relatively brief, typically 24 to 48 hours for most drugs, although it can extend for some substances.
Primary Use: It excels in detecting immediate or current drug use, suitable for post-accident assessments and reasonable suspicion cases. Its non-invasive and observed nature hinders tamperability.
Limitations: Compared to urine or blood testing, it has a shorter detection window and may exhibit lower accuracy for certain substances.
Blood Testing in Lettsworth, LA: This method necessitates drawing a blood sample straight from a vein.
Detection Period: Extremely limited, ranging from mere minutes to several hours, as drugs are promptly metabolized and eliminated from the bloodstream.
Most Suitable For: Blood tests are the go-to choice for medical crises, like overdoses, and evaluating current impairment.
Challenges: Being the most invasive and costly option, its brief detection window restricts its utility in general screenings.
Across Lettsworth, LA, law enforcement frequently employs breath analysis to gauge alcohol levels in individuals.
Detection window: Effective detection of recent alcohol consumption is restricted to within a span of 12 to 24 hours.
Best for: Ideal for approximating blood alcohol concentration and confirming current intoxication at roadside checks.
Drawbacks: Limited solely to alcohol detection and possessing a brief detection timeframe.
Sweat Patch Drug Monitoring in Lettsworth, LA: Utilizes a dermally affixed patch to gather sweat over extended periods.
Detection Window: Offers an ongoing evaluation of drug use spanning several days or weeks.
Best Applications: Provides prolonged surveillance suitable for individuals in rehabilitation or on parole programs.
Drawbacks: Susceptible to environmental interference and not as commonly employed as other testing methodologies.

In Lettsworth, LA, THC permeates numerous bodily tissues and organs including the brain and heart, and it's transformed by the liver into various metabolites such as 11-hydroxy-THC and carboxy-THC.
Approximately 65% of cannabis content exits via fecal paths with another 20% cleared through urine, leaving residual THC stores within the body.
The gradual re-release of THC into the bloodstream from tissue reserves facilitates eventual liver metabolism.
Among regular marijuana users in particular, THC accumulation in fat tissues outpaces elimination rates, causing traces to emerge on drug screenings considerably after initial use.
Understanding THC's Persistence in the Lettsworth, LA Physiological Environment: As a compound highly soluble in fats, THC demonstrates a considerable half-life, which affects the duration it remains detectable post-consumption, varying notably with usage frequency in Lettsworth, LA.
Research findings underscore notable differences: for those in Lettsworth, LA with sporadic marijuana use, the half-life is around 1.3 days. More regular consumption indicates variance, with a half-life extending from 5 to 13 days.
